An object resembling a helicopter part found near Itchapuram in Srikakulam district on Saturday.

Remnants of a helicopter were found in agricultural fields near Itchapuram-Kaviti on Saturday.

Srikakulam Superintendent of Police Navin Gulati said the department would seek the help of the Air Force and the Navy to gather details.

“There was no accident reported in the recent times in that particular area. So, we don’t need to worry. We will verify the facts with the support of experts,” Mr. Gulati added.
